How long does it take to heal a lacerated liver from a car acccident?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

It's fast: Whether or not you needed surgery, these usually heal magnificently in a few weeks. And the liver itself usually continues to function nicely despite the nasty tear. It's your toughest organ. Wishing you a great recovery.
